Weekly Witness is a weekly opportunity for Texans of faith to learn about important public policy issues through a faith lens, and find out timely opportunities to participate in the public policy process. Host Scott Atnip is Texas Impact's Director of Public Witness. His guests come from a wide assortment of policy disciplines and faith traditions.
